Quote:
Originally posted by Bruce Lindfield
Just a word of warning - funk is all about a "rhythmic feel" -which is exactly what Tab doesn't show you!

Is that an anti tab comment I smell.


Bruce makes a good point, in a sense. Tabs don't show rhythmic feel, BUT, he's not asking for original composition. He's looking for the tabs to a song that he can listen to and check out a tab to, so he doesn't need to know the feel, just where to place his fingers so he can play along, the recording provides the feel (end thread derailment)

(on topic)

Check out some recordings by Stevie Wonder, Sly and The Family Stone, The Meters, Jamariquoi (sp?), Parliament/Funkadellic, Bootsy Collins, Robert Randolph and The Family Band, etc. There are threads about funk recordings in recordings, do a search. Then just search for tabs for them.

The bands that Figjam listed are funky, but they are more funk fused with rock/metal... which I dig more.
